Dear Investor,

The purpose of this supplement is to update the Prospectuses of each series (each a “Fund” and collectively, the “Funds”) of The UBS Funds (the “Trust”) dated October 28, 2014, as supplemented.

At a recent meeting of the Board of Trustees (the “Board”) of the Trust, the Board approved the elimination of the redemption fees for the Funds, effective August 3, 2015 for any redemptions taking place on or after that date.  In connection with that change, the Prospectuses are revised to delete all references to the redemption fees, effective August 3, 2015.

Dear Investor,

The purpose of this supplement is to update the Statement of Additional Information (“SAI”) of The UBS Funds (the “Trust”) dated October 28, 2014, as supplemented, regarding (1) elimination of the redemption fees for the Funds and (2) changes to the Board of Trustees of the Trust.

Elimination of Redemption Fees.  At a recent meeting of the Board of Trustees (the “Board”) of the Trust, the Board approved the elimination of the redemption fees for the Funds, effective August 3, 2015 for any redemptions taking place on or after that date.  In connection with that change, the SAI is revised to delete all references to the redemption fees, effective August 3, 2015.

Changes to the Board of Trustees. Shawn Lytle no longer serves as Trustee of the Trust.  Additionally, on June 5, 2015, E. Blake Moore, Jr. was appointed as an interested Trustee and member of the Distribution Committee.  In connection with these changes, the SAI is revised as follows:

Mr. Moore is a Managing Director and head of Americas at UBS Global AM (since March 2015). Mr. Moore is a member of the UBS Global Asset Management Executive Committee and UBS Americas Executive Committee. Prior to joining UBS Global AM, he was Executive Vice President, head of Distribution at Mackenzie Investments in Canada for over three years.  Before this, he spent over six years at Allianz Global Investors in New York where he held a number of senior management roles.  Most recently, he was Chief Executive Officer, Allianz Global Investors Fund Management.  Prior to Allianz, he served as a member of the Executive Committee and Partner at Nicholas-Applegate Capital Management.
 
Mr. Moore is a trustee of   three investment companies (consisting of 30 portfolios) for which UBS Global AM serves as investment advisor or manager.
